Accusations: pointing fingers without hearing truth

11/4/2017

1 Comment

 
Picture
J’accuse! Accusations based on fact and requiring action to obtain justice are far different than refusing to hear facts and throwing a colleague or loved one under the bus to save your reputation or express anger or hurt feelings. Be sure to hear all sides of a story before blaming another and questioning motives. You might save face, too.
